Texas HB1296 amends the Election Code to streamline the voter registration process for naturalized U.S. citizens. The bill mandates that each county's voter registrar automatically registers a resident who is eligible to vote upon issuance of a certificate of naturalization by the United States Citizenship and Immigration Services. The Department of Public Safety may establish a procedure with the USCIS to notify the department when a certificate of naturalization is issued, and the department must then provide this information to the appropriate county registrar.
